Guess Who Finally Got A Gelli Plate
I finally broke down and bought myself a Gelli plate. I played around with a homemade gelatin plate first and it was so much fun! I bought the 8x10" size. Here are some photos from my session today.
Here's my homemade stencil getting placed on the plate (it still has a bit of paint from the last session). I used the SU and Martha Stewart snowflake punches on a transparency sheet. |
I blobbed several colors of blue, including a glittery one, and some white and used my brayer to spread it over the stencil. |
Here's what's left....these type are good to layer over previous solid prints, but I just used what I had here. |
I have a large dictionary from the thrift store and I laid a sheet of that over my paint. |
Here's that print...not my fave! |
I took my brayed and rolled out the rest of the paint since I didn't have any solids to print over. |
I laid some bubble wrap down into the paint and pressed. |
Here's the print of that. |
Here's a print from a previous session that I'm going to add some bubble wrap print to. |
I pressed the wet bubble wrap over the previous print. |
Here's how I get the look I like best. You lay the wet stencil down with the wet side up. |
Here's the first pull from that. |
Starting the same process; this is still using the original paint that's still on my brayer. |
There are all prints I took from the one application of paint! Because my stencil is smaller, most of these have 2 prints on either side of the sheet. |
